From 5d6974641b14ef81396e8deebcc65a87c07334e5 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Thomas Martitz Date: Fri, 20 Dec 2013 23:34:28 +0100 Subject: Introduce put_line(). This function is a fully-fletched, high-level pixel-based line printer, that combines functionality of several firmware and list functions. It can draw spacing, icons and text in a single call, in any order and each multiple times. It can also apply line decorations at the same time. It features printf-like semantics by accepting a format string that contain format tags as well as inline text. It's accessible directly, but also through the multi-screen api for plugins.
